Volunteers of America Northern Rockies·Sheridan, Wyoming
The Skills Trainer provides one-on-one supervision, skill training, and support to clients based on their treatment plans. They are also responsible for maintaining case records, coordinating facility operations, and ensuring client safety within a residential setting.
Candidates must have a High School Diploma or GED, a valid driver's license, and 1-2 years of experience in adult education or mental health. Required certifications include CPR/First Aid, Mental Health First Aid, and MANDT, which must be obtained within 30 days of hire.
